Yes, ppl used Chandra vimsottari by default in some places and astottari by default in other places like east india. But Maharshi's have given hundreds of dasas for a reason. They have tried to tailor to the variety of native births instead of using a blanket dasa for everyone. So we should take advantage of this. When we act and react according to the mind's experience we tend to follow the Vimsottari Chandra scheme. When there is a difference then other dasas come to be more effective and takes out the guesswork in prediction. The way to consider the relative strengths of Janma and Lagna sphutas is to compare the number of grahas in kendra to Chandra (excluding Chandra himself) and in kendra to Lagna. If they are equal then considering Chandra himself, the Chandra-kendras become stronger. If Lagna-kendras win by a margin of one graha then compare the strengths of these grahas. If everything remains the same then Consider AK relative to Chandra of Lagna. If Chandra is in kendra to the lagna, such a comparison will not work and use Vimsottari Chandra dasa. If a special conditional dasa applies, like Chaturaseetika Sama Dasa or Dwisaptati Sama Dasa, then use that over and above Vimsottari.
